0

こんにちは、次のjqueryコードがありますが、IEでは最初の行に「オブジェクトが必要です」というエラーが表示されています。デバッグを試みましたが、バグが見つかりません。

$(document).ready(function () {
    $("button").click(function () {
        $.getJSON("file1.json", function (data) {
            $.each(data.firstName, function (i, s) {
                alert(s);
            });
        }).error(function (jqXhr, textStatus, error) {
            alert("ERROR: " + textStatus + ", " + error);
        });
    });
});
4

3 に答える 3

0

わかりませんが、お勧めします。交換できますか

$.getJSON("file1.json", function (data) {
        $.each(data.firstName, function (i, s) {
            alert(s);
        });

これとともに

$.getJSON("file1.json", function (data) {
        $.each(data.firstName, function (name) {
            alert(name);
        });
于 2013-05-22T10:21:56.220 に答える